首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以在不更改HTML的情况下更改内联元素的顺序?

在不更改HTML的情况下,无法直接更改内联元素的顺序。HTML中的元素按照其在文档中的出现顺序进行渲染和显示。内联元素是按照从左到右的顺序依次排列的,无法通过HTML本身的属性或标签来改变它们的顺序。

如果需要改变内联元素的顺序,可以通过CSS的布局属性来实现。可以使用CSS的float属性、flexbox布局、grid布局等来控制元素的位置和顺序。通过这些布局属性,可以将内联元素重新排列,实现不改变HTML结构的情况下改变元素的顺序。

以下是一些常用的CSS布局属性和相关链接:

  1. float属性:通过设置元素的float属性为leftright,可以使元素浮动到指定的位置。详情请参考:float属性
  2. flexbox布局:通过使用display: flex和相关的flex属性,可以创建灵活的布局。详情请参考:flexbox布局
  3. grid布局:通过使用display: grid和相关的grid属性,可以创建网格布局。详情请参考:grid布局

通过使用这些布局属性,可以灵活地改变内联元素的顺序,实现不更改HTML的情况下的布局调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券